Web8 dec. 2024 · Drug metabolism and transport includes Phase I (addition of a reactive group to the molecule), Phase II (transfer of a polar group to the Phase I metabolite), and Phase III (transport of compounds away from the interior of the cells in an energy-dependent manner, introduced by Ishikawa (1992) ( Xu et al., 2005 ).
